What Is a CRM Database? Nonprofit Comparisons and Alternatives with StratusLIVE
By Katie Wilson
September 26, 2025

A CRM database is a central system that stores and organizes information about the people and organizations connected to your mission. For nonprofits, this includes donors, volunteers, corporate partners, and program participants. A nonprofit CRM database not only records names and addresses, but also tracks giving history, event participation, communication preferences, and engagement across campaigns.
Platforms like StratusLIVE 365 CRM, built on Microsoft Dynamics 365, provide a tailored solution that supports donor management, fundraising, and mission delivery in one secure ecosystem.
This article explains what a nonprofit CRM database does, the types available, the features to prioritize, and how alternatives compare.
Core Functionality of a Nonprofit CRM Database
A nonprofit CRM database provides more than storage. It enables organizations to:
- Manage Constituent Records: Centralize demographic data, communication preferences, and secure notes.
- Track Engagement: Record donations, pledges, volunteer hours, events, and affinity group involvement.
- Support Fundraising Operations: Manage major gifts, planned giving, grants, sponsorships, and recurring donations.
- Execute Campaigns: Build marketing lists, run campaigns, and measure return on investment.
- Automate Processes: Use workflows, duplicate detection, and predictive analytics to save staff time.
- Analyze and Report: Access dashboards and custom reports to monitor performance.
Types of CRM Databases for Nonprofits
Nonprofits can choose among three deployment models:
On-Premise CRM
Installed on organizational servers.
- Benefits: Control over data and security.
- Limitations: High setup costs, reliance on internal IT, limited scalability.
Cloud-Based CRM
Hosted remotely and accessed through the internet.
- Benefits: Lower upfront cost, automatic updates, scalability, and mobility.
- Limitations: Ongoing subscription fees and reliance on internet access.
Hybrid CRM
Combines local hosting with cloud access.
- Benefits: Flexibility and security options.
- Limitations: Added complexity in management.
StratusLIVE solutions are hosted on Microsoft Azure, giving nonprofits secure, cloud-based scalability with enterprise redundancy and compliance.
Key Features Nonprofits Should Prioritize
A nonprofit CRM database should offer:
- Comprehensive Constituent Profiles with giving history, engagement scoring, and interest tracking.
- Fundraising Tools to manage campaigns, pledges, planned giving, and corporate partnerships.
- Volunteer and Event Management for scheduling, participation tracking, and reporting.
- Prospect Research with integrated wealth screening services such as iWave and WealthEngine.
- Digital Engagement Capabilities including donation pages, peer-to-peer fundraising, and donor self-service hubs through StratusLIVE Ignite.
- Advanced Reporting and Analytics with Power BI integration and predictive segmentation.
Alternatives to Nonprofit CRM Databases
Not every nonprofit requires a full CRM from the start. Alternatives include:
- Spreadsheets: Useful for very small organizations with limited contacts, but prone to errors and difficult to scale.
- Basic Donor Databases: Store donor details but lack campaign, volunteer, or wealth profiling tools.
- Fundraising Platforms Without CRM Integration: Online donation tools are effective for specific campaigns but do not provide a full engagement history.
- Project Management Software with CRM Features: Helpful for collaboration but not built for donor stewardship.
- Marketing Automation Platforms: Support email and outreach but lack complete relationship management.
StratusLIVE addresses this gap by integrating Ignite for digital fundraising and engagement directly with StratusLIVE 365 CRM, ensuring online donations and volunteer data flow into the core database for a full picture of each constituent.
Comparison: CRM Database vs. Alternatives
| Factor | Nonprofit CRM (StratusLIVE) | Spreadsheets | Fundraising Platforms | Contact Databases |
|---|---|---|---|---|
| Scalability | High | Low | Medium | Low |
| Cost | Subscription, medium to high | Low | Medium | Low to medium |
| Ease of Use | Moderate | High | High | High |
| Integration | Extensive (Microsoft, wealth, payments) | Minimal | Limited | Minimal |
| Security | Strong (Azure hosting, encryption, compliance) | Weak | Moderate | Weak |
| Best Fit | Enterprise Nonprofits | Small start-ups | Campaign-only focus | Small nonprofits |
When to Choose Each Option
- CRM Database (StratusLIVE 365): Best for nonprofits managing multiple fundraising streams, campaigns, volunteers, and long-term donor stewardship.
- Spreadsheets: Suitable for very small nonprofits tracking a small number of donors.
- Fundraising Platforms: Appropriate for campaign-driven needs with future CRM integration planned.
- Basic Contact Databases: Practical for nonprofits that need only basic donor records without advanced analytics.
Conclusion
For nonprofits, a CRM database is more than a contact list. It is a strategic system for managing donor relationships, campaigns, volunteers, and mission delivery. Alternatives like spreadsheets or standalone fundraising platforms may work at the earliest stages, but they limit growth and insight.
StratusLIVE 365 CRM, combined with Ignite for digital engagement, provides a purpose-built solution that integrates donor management, fundraising, volunteer tracking, and analytics. This combination enables nonprofits to make data-driven decisions, scale their mission, and strengthen relationships with every constituent.
Frequently Asked Questions (FAQs)
What is a CRM database in simple terms?
A CRM database is a system that stores all of your organization’s contacts and their interactions with you. For nonprofits, it includes donors, volunteers, sponsors, and program participants. It organizes engagement history so staff can build stronger relationships.
Why do nonprofits need a CRM database?
Nonprofits need a CRM to centralize donor and volunteer data, track giving history, manage campaigns, and analyze outcomes. Without it, data is scattered across spreadsheets and systems, making it difficult to build lasting donor relationships.
How is a nonprofit CRM different from a business CRM?
Business CRMs focus on sales pipelines and customer accounts. Nonprofit CRMs, like StratusLIVE, emphasize donor stewardship, fundraising campaigns, volunteer management, and mission delivery.
What are the disadvantages of a CRM database?
The main challenges are cost, implementation time, and staff training. Smaller nonprofits may find spreadsheets or fundraising tools sufficient until they grow. However, without a CRM, scalability and donor retention can become limited.
Can a nonprofit use spreadsheets instead of a CRM?
Yes, but only for very small organizations. Spreadsheets are affordable but lack automation, reporting, and integration. As donor bases grow, data errors and inefficiencies become common.
What is the best CRM database for nonprofits?
The best CRM is one that aligns with your mission, scale, and fundraising model. StratusLIVE 365 is purpose-built for nonprofits and integrates donor management, fundraising, volunteer coordination, and digital engagement.
How secure is a nonprofit CRM?
Security depends on the platform. StratusLIVE is hosted on Microsoft Azure, with role-based access, encryption, and compliance features that meet nonprofit data protection needs. StratusLIVE is SOC 2 Certified.


